Whether you grow your own herbs or purchase them from local farmers or grocery stores, preserving their flavors for winter meals is a fun, creative, and tasty thing to do. In this class, UAF Cooperative Extension agent Sarah Lewis will teach you how to dehydrate herbs, create culinary salts, infuse vinegars, and flavor sugars. Preserving herbs is a great way to make sure this precious harvest (or purchase) never goes to waste!
